One of the biggest environmental benefits of artificial turf is its ability to conserve water. Natural lawns require thousands of gallons of water per year to stay green, especially in hot climates like Palm Beach. Artificial grass eliminates the need for irrigation, significantly reducing water waste and lowering utility bills.
Another major advantage is the elimination of pesticides, fertilizers, and herbicides. Maintaining a natural lawn often involves the use of chemicals that can seep into the soil and waterways, harming wildlife and polluting the environment. Artificial grass removes this risk, creating a safer and chemical-free outdoor space for families and pets.
Artificial turf also helps reduce carbon emissions. Traditional lawn maintenance requires gas-powered mowers, trimmers, and blowers, which contribute to air pollution. By switching to artificial grass, homeowners can cut down on their carbon footprint while still enjoying a lush, green lawn.
Durability is another sustainable feature of artificial turf. Unlike natural grass, which needs reseeding and regular upkeep, synthetic grass lasts for years without degradation. It withstands heavy foot traffic, extreme weather, and UV exposure, maintaining its beauty with minimal effort.
Additionally, many modern artificial turf products are made from recycled materials, further enhancing their eco-friendly benefits.
